“Lights in a Darkened World”

    We have been so blessed with our present and last Pope. Pope Francis was a beacon of hope for all and Pope Leo XIV has given us reason to love being Catholic.

    We rely on the Apostles and the Bishops, to follow Pope Leo’s invitation to work for peace and justice and to guide us on that same path. We are a human organization with divine foundation and are fortunate to have Priests who will preside over Eucharist and minister in the Sacrament of Reconciliation.

    But I believe the heart of our Church lies in our laity. We are so blessed to have such loyal, faith-filled people who follow Christ and make our parishes places of peace, justice and paths to happiness.

    This all happened because of the Orders of Religious Women. They formed us and helped make the Church what Jesus wanted it to be. They were in schools, hospitals, nursing homes, homeless shelters and anywhere else the poor lived. They were truly lights in a darkened world. We are in the light today because of them.

    Many are now retired and I pray that God gives them joy, peace and happiness for they have fought the good fight, ran the race and now a merited crown awaits them.
